Transaction 2c3677680eab4653e76ea9b73bfddace6efc654445af8080a414d2a41386c60d

1 Input
2 Outputs
  • 2c3677680eab4653e76ea9b73bfddace6efc654445af8080a414d2a41386c60d:0
  • value  800000000
    address  159ud2FVq3qz3sHgYvB117cDbDfPBHuHpT
  • 2c3677680eab4653e76ea9b73bfddace6efc654445af8080a414d2a41386c60d:1
  • value  499940279
    address  3Kz5VZfpshW2sT9myiRcPaAeis7Hc3MgHS